Homework

• All H/W will be set on a Tuesday and due in the following Monday.

• Approximate time spent – 30 minutes per piece of homework.

• All homework to be completed to the standard expected in class.

• Topic and Targets set each Tuesday. One week will be spelling targets and the next will be maths targets.

• All H/W to be completed in a H/W book and maths targets in pupil planners.

Reading• Children are expected to

read a minimum of 4 times a week.

• Planner to be used to log reading.

• Parent to sign the planner each week to acknowledge that reading has been done.

• Reading journals will be carried out in school during class library sessions.
